“…Since antimelanoma properties of vitamin D and its analogs were reviewed recently (38,130), what follows is only a short overview. Colston and co-workers showed VDR-expressing melanoma cells were inhibited by 1,25(OH) 2 D 3 (124) (187)(188)(189)(190), RPMI 7951 (191,192), SM (189), SK Mel 28 (189,(192)(193)(194) and WM1341 (187,188). The anticancer activity of calcitriol was also demonstrated against mouse B16 and hamster Bomirski melanoma cells (195).…”

“…239 This observation was supported by the description of vitamin D metabolism in melanoma cells. 240,241 Further studies showed that vitamin D inhibited the growth of several melanoma cell lines, including: human: A375, 242 ME18, 243 MeWo, 244246 RPMI 7951, 247,248 SK Mel 28, 247,249,250 SKMEL-188, WM35 and WM1341; 39,40,64,118,119,242,251 mouse B16; 67,252,253 and hamster Bomirski melanomas. 67,118 Furthermore, 1,25(OH) 2 D3 inhibited anchorage-independent growth and plating efficiency of human SKMEL-188, hamster AbC1, 39,64,118 and murine B16 (ref.…”
